Transaction 621a758b8b8ec028a9558bc50e6e0e29fa30a25d6b8e8e9531e79bd576eadeeb

1 Input
2 Outputs
  • 621a758b8b8ec028a9558bc50e6e0e29fa30a25d6b8e8e9531e79bd576eadeeb:0
  • value  48960000
    address  34xa7GaTxpfWkAxayrA73miXTH4VGmwnRf
  • 621a758b8b8ec028a9558bc50e6e0e29fa30a25d6b8e8e9531e79bd576eadeeb:1
  • value  1455072654
    address  33NZVMEpS5AE6dFnFcyFRNE6UbhBmSLRBU